I have a bit of a contrarian take here. While the production is undoubtedly slick, I sometimes felt the full-cast performance over-directed my interpretation. Reading the book, my mind painted Daisy's voice as more ethereal, maybe more damaged. Hearing Jennifer Beals' specific, confident delivery locked it into one interpretation. Same for Billy.

That said, where it absolutely wins is in the group scenes. The chaos of a band argument, with everyone talking over each other in that documentary style, is pure audio gold. You can't replicate that pacing silently. And the inclusion of the songs is the killer feature—it bridges the central irony of a book about a phenomenal album we can't actually hear.

So it's a trade-off. You gain immersion and lose some personal mental space. Still, for the documentary vibe and the songs alone, it's the definitive way to consume this particular story.

Man, listening to the 'Daisy Jones & The Six' audiobook genuinely felt like stumbling onto a lost documentary. The full cast, with Jennifer Beals and Pablo Schreiber and everyone, doesn't just 'read' the book—they embody the interview format. You get these distinct voices arguing, interrupting each other, sighing, lying. Billy's defensiveness comes through in a weary gravel, Daisy's bravado cracks at just the right moments.

It adds a layer of evidence you miss on the page. When two characters give conflicting accounts of the same fight, you hear the hesitation in one voice and the practiced smoothness in the other. It turns the unreliable narration from a literary device into something you're actively detective-ing. The music itself, those original songs written for the project, hit differently when they're woven into the audio. It stops being a story about a band and starts feeling like you're hearing the ghost of their greatest album.

I finished it and immediately wanted to play 'Aurora' on loop, which I guess means the whole package worked.

It makes the story feel true. The interview format is perfect for audio. You forget you're listening to actors and start believing these are real rock stars from the 70s, reminiscing and squabbling decades later. The layered voices, the subtle aging in their tone when they jump timelines, the emotional weight in a pause—it all builds a credibility the printed page struggles to match on its own. You're not just told about the legendary tension; you hear it.
